Masterful Tony McCoy lights up Doncaster with Legends triumph

It has always been about winning for Tony McCoy and even in the name of charity the 20-times champion National Hunt jockey made a triumphant one-off return to the saddle on Gannicus for the Clipper Logistics Leger Legends Race at Doncaster yesterday.

Masterful Tony McCoy lights up Doncaster with Legends triumph

While the 15 other jockeys were just pleased to be taking part, McCoy’s professional pride would not let him be beaten in a race that is now in its sixth year and has raised over £500,000 for Jack Berry House and the Northern Racing College.

When he hung up his boots in April everyone believed the Northern Irishman when he said his days in the saddle were over – but former trainer Berry can be a persuasive character.
